pollinate
US /ˈpɑː.lə.neɪt/
UK /ˈpɑː.lə.neɪt/

1.
impollinare
to carry pollen to (a flower or plant) from another flower or plant of the same kind
:
•
Bees pollinate flowers as they collect nectar.
Le api impollinano i fiori mentre raccolgono il nettare.
•
Wind can also help to pollinate certain plants.
Il vento può anche aiutare a impollinare certe piante.
